| 
 | Oracle Fusion Middleware Java API Reference for Oracle Extension SDK 11g Release 2 (11.1.2.4.0) E17493-05 | |||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||
java.lang.Objectoracle.jdevimpl.audit.swing.AbstractTreeModel
oracle.jdevimpl.audit.profile.ProfileTreeModel
public class ProfileTreeModel
A checkbox tree model for beans in an Audit profile.
| Field Summary | 
|---|
| Fields inherited from class oracle.jdevimpl.audit.swing.AbstractTreeModel | 
|---|
| listenerList | 
| Constructor Summary | |
|---|---|
| ProfileTreeModel(ProfileModel model,
                 oracle.jdevimpl.audit.profile.ProfileTreeModel.BeanSelector selector) | |
| Method Summary | |
|---|---|
|  java.lang.String | convertValueToText(java.lang.Object value)Converts an object in this tree to text. | 
|  ExtensionBean | getBean(java.lang.Object object) | 
|  java.lang.Object | getChild(java.lang.Object parent,
         int index) | 
|  int | getChildCount(java.lang.Object parent) | 
|  java.lang.String | getDescription(java.lang.Object object) | 
|  int | getIndexOfChild(java.lang.Object parent,
                java.lang.Object child) | 
|  java.lang.Object | getRoot() | 
|  java.lang.Boolean | getState(java.lang.Object object)Gets the selection state for an object in this tree. | 
|  boolean | isLeaf(java.lang.Object node) | 
|  void | propertyChange(java.beans.PropertyChangeEvent event) | 
|  void | stateForPathChanged(javax.swing.tree.TreePath path,
                    java.lang.Boolean newState)Sets the selection state for an object in this tree. | 
|  void | valueForPathChanged(javax.swing.tree.TreePath path,
                    java.lang.Object newValue) | 
| Methods inherited from class oracle.jdevimpl.audit.swing.AbstractTreeModel | 
|---|
| addTreeModelListener, fireTreeNodesChanged, fireTreeNodesInserted, fireTreeNodesRemoved, fireTreeStructureChanged, fireTreeStructureChanged, getListeners, getTreeModelListeners, removeTreeModelListener | 
| Methods inherited from class java.lang.Object | 
|---|
| cl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ait | 
| Methods inherited from interface javax.swing.tree.TreeModel | 
|---|
| addTreeModelListener, removeTreeModelListener | 
| Constructor Detail | 
|---|
public ProfileTreeModel(ProfileModel model,
                        oracle.jdevimpl.audit.profile.ProfileTreeModel.BeanSelector selector)
| Method Detail | 
|---|
public java.lang.Object getRoot()
getRoot in interface javax.swing.tree.TreeModel
public java.lang.Object getChild(java.lang.Object parent,
                                 int index)
getChild in interface javax.swing.tree.TreeModelpublic int getChildCount(java.lang.Object parent)
getChildCount in interface javax.swing.tree.TreeModelpublic boolean isLeaf(java.lang.Object node)
isLeaf in interface javax.swing.tree.TreeModel
public void valueForPathChanged(javax.swing.tree.TreePath path,
                                java.lang.Object newValue)
valueForPathChanged in interface javax.swing.tree.TreeModel
public void stateForPathChanged(javax.swing.tree.TreePath path,
                                java.lang.Boolean newState)
CheckBoxTreeModelnewState differs from the old state, the model shoould
 fire a treeNodesChanged event.
stateForPathChanged in interface CheckBoxTreeModelpath - path to the object whose state was changed by the user.newState - the new state from the CheckBoxTreeCellEditor.
public int getIndexOfChild(java.lang.Object parent,
                           java.lang.Object child)
getIndexOfChild in interface javax.swing.tree.TreeModelpublic java.lang.Boolean getState(java.lang.Object object)
CheckBoxTreeModelGets Boolean.TRUE  or Boolean.FALSE if the
 object is selected or unselected, respectively, and null if
 it is neither (e.g., if it is a nonleaf node and some but not all of its
 children are selected).
getState in interface CheckBoxTreeModelpublic ExtensionBean getBean(java.lang.Object object)
public java.lang.String getDescription(java.lang.Object object)
public java.lang.String convertValueToText(java.lang.Object value)
CheckBoxTreeModel
convertValueToText in interface CheckBoxTreeModelpublic void propertyChange(java.beans.PropertyChangeEvent event)
propertyChange in interface java.beans.PropertyChangeListener| 
 | Oracle Fusion Middleware Java API Reference for Oracle Extension SDK 11g Release 2 (11.1.2.4.0) E17493-05 | |||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||